Implements comprehensive anomaly detection system that learns normal household
patterns over 7+ days and alerts on deviations. Transforms spaxel into a basic
home security system.
Core features:
- Normal behaviour model: statistical tracking of occupancy patterns per
(hour_of_week, zone_id) slot with expected occupancy, typical person count,
and typical BLE devices
- Four anomaly types: unusual hour presence, unknown BLE device, motion during
away mode, unusual dwell duration
- Security mode: lowered thresholds, immediate alerts, bypasses quiet hours
- Auto-away/disarm: automatic security mode activation based on BLE device
presence (15min absence, auto-disarm on device return)
- Alert chain: staged notifications (dashboard → push → webhook → escalation)
- WebSocket integration: real-time anomaly broadcasts to dashboard
API endpoints:
- GET/POST /api/mode: system mode control (home/away/sleep)
- GET /api/security/status: current security state
Tests cover all anomaly types, alert chain timing, security mode thresholds,
auto-away/disarm, acknowledgement flow, and cooldown deduplication.
